.seed 파일에서 이것을 사용했습니다.
d-i netcfg/choose_interface select eth0
d-i netcfg/get_hostname string fj4.testnet
d-i netcfg/disable_autoconfig boolean true
d-i netcfg/dhcp_failed note
d-i netcfg/dhcp_options select Configure network manually
d-i netcfg/get_ipaddress string 10.201.0.34
d-i netcfg/get_netmask string 255.255.0.0
d-i netcfg/get_gateway string 10.201.0.1
d-i netcfg/get_nameservers string 10.206.0.11
d-i netcfg/confirm_static boolean true
나는 그것을 사용하고(cobbler와 함께 작동하도록 수정됨) 설치된 시스템에 올바른 IP 주소와 넷마스크가 있지만 /etc/network/interfaces 파일에 게이트웨이 지시문이 없습니다.
내가 무엇을 놓치고 있나요?
답변1
좋아, 그래서 문제가 미리 설정 파일에 있는 줄 알았는데, 실제로는 "preseed_late_default" 스크립트가 아무에게도 알리지 않고 /etc/network/interfaces를 덮어쓰는 cobbler에 문제가 있었습니다.